数据库入门应该学什么内容的
-
当你开始学习数据库的时候,以下是一些你应该学习的内容:
-
数据库基础知识:了解数据库的基本概念,例如什么是数据库、什么是表、什么是字段等。掌握数据库的基本术语和概念是学习数据库的第一步。
-
SQL语言:SQL(Structured Query Language)是用于访问和管理数据库的标准语言。学习SQL语言可以帮助你理解如何创建、查询、更新和删除数据库中的数据。你需要学习SQL的基本语法,包括SELECT、INSERT、UPDATE和DELETE等语句。
-
数据库设计:学习如何设计一个有效和高效的数据库是非常重要的。数据库设计涉及到确定表的结构、定义关系、设置约束等。你需要学习如何规划和设计数据库模式,以及如何根据需求创建表和字段。
-
数据库管理:学习如何管理数据库是数据库入门的另一个重要方面。这包括学习如何备份和恢复数据库、如何优化数据库性能、如何进行权限管理等。你需要了解数据库管理工具和技术,如MySQL、Oracle等。
-
数据库安全性:学习如何保护数据库的安全性是非常重要的。你需要学习如何设置用户权限、如何加密敏感数据、如何防止数据库攻击等。了解数据库安全性的基本原则和最佳实践,可以帮助你保护数据库免受潜在的安全威胁。
总之,学习数据库入门需要掌握数据库基础知识、SQL语言、数据库设计、数据库管理和数据库安全性等内容。通过学习这些内容,你将能够开始构建和管理自己的数据库,并能够进行基本的数据操作和查询。
1年前 -
-
学习数据库入门需要掌握以下几个方面的内容:
-
数据库基础知识:了解数据库的概念、特点和作用,明确数据库的基本组成部分,包括数据、表、字段、索引、约束等。
-
SQL语言:学习结构化查询语言(SQL),掌握SQL的基本语法和常用操作,包括创建表、插入数据、查询数据、更新数据、删除数据等。
-
数据库管理系统(DBMS):了解常见的数据库管理系统,如MySQL、Oracle、SQL Server等,学习其安装和配置,以及基本的管理操作,如备份和恢复、权限管理等。
-
数据库设计:学习数据库设计的基本原则和方法,包括实体关系模型(ERM)、关系模型(RM)等,了解数据库设计的步骤和规范,掌握实体、关系、属性、主键、外键等概念。
-
数据库查询优化:学习数据库查询优化的方法和技巧,包括索引的创建和使用、查询语句的优化、表的分区和分片等,提高查询性能和效率。
-
数据库安全性和完整性:了解数据库安全性和完整性的重要性,学习用户和权限管理、数据备份和恢复、数据加密等,保护数据库的安全和完整性。
-
数据库应用开发:学习数据库应用开发的基本知识和技术,包括使用编程语言连接和操作数据库,实现数据的增删改查功能,以及常见的数据库应用开发框架和工具。
总之,数据库入门需要学习数据库基础知识、SQL语言、数据库管理系统、数据库设计、查询优化、安全性和完整性、数据库应用开发等内容,通过理论学习和实践操作,掌握数据库的基本概念、操作和应用。
1年前 -
-
学习数据库入门需要掌握以下内容:
- 数据库基础知识:了解数据库的定义、功能、分类以及常见的数据库管理系统(DBMS)。
- 数据库设计原则:学习数据库设计的基本原则,包括实体-关系模型(ER模型)、关系模型、范式等概念。
- SQL语言:掌握SQL(Structured Query Language)语言的基本语法和常用命令,包括数据查询、数据插入、数据更新和数据删除等操作。
- 数据库管理系统:学习使用常见的数据库管理系统,如MySQL、Oracle、SQL Server等,了解其安装、配置、启动和关闭等操作。
- 数据库表的创建和维护:学习创建数据库表、定义字段、设置主键和外键等操作,以及对表进行数据的插入、更新和删除等维护操作。
- 数据库查询优化:了解数据库查询的原理和优化方法,学习如何编写高效的SQL查询语句,提高查询性能。
- 数据库备份和恢复:学习数据库备份和恢复的方法,保证数据的安全性和可靠性。
- 数据库安全性:了解数据库的安全性问题,学习如何设置用户权限、加密数据以及防止SQL注入等安全措施。
- 数据库性能调优:学习如何监控和调优数据库性能,包括索引的优化、表的分区、缓存的设置等操作。
- 数据库的扩展和集群:了解数据库的扩展和集群技术,学习如何搭建分布式数据库系统和实现数据的水平和垂直扩展。
以上是数据库入门需要学习的内容,通过系统学习和实践,可以建立起对数据库的基本理解和应用能力。
1年前